Background Information

My dissertation, defended in July, ocused on the roles of fear of abandonment and fear of positive evaluation in Borderline Personality Disorder (BPD). I am interested in continuing to research BPD, as well as mood and anxiety disorders, while on internship at Medical University of South Carolina.

Research Interests

My research interests include: the effects of personality variables on treatment outcome, the integration of social psychology research into clinical treatment development, and mechanisms involved in the development and treatment of personality disorders.
